Polish fringe lawmaker Grzegorz Braun was caught on video brazenly extinguishing candles on a menorah during a Hanukkah celebration for Jewish families at Poland's parliament.
Grzegorz Braun, a far-right Polish lawmaker from the Confederation party, uses a fire extinguisher to put out Hanukkah candles on December 12 in these images taken from a video.
Grzegorz Braun, a far-right Polish lawmaker, second from the left, is seen after using a fire extinguisher to put out Hanukkah candles at the parliament in Warsaw, Poland Dec. 12, 2023.
Grzegorz Braun, a pro-Russian member of Poland's lower chamber of parliament – the Sejm – filled the parliament lobby with spray from a fire extinguisher that he used to put out the candles.
